Methods of decontamination include isolation of contaminants, physical removal, and chemical removal. This process entails removing contaminated equipment and protective clothing and leaving it at the decontamination area.
Decon Corridor – An area, within the “Decontamination Zone” (Warm) where by personnel use apparatus, such as Aerial ladders or engines, in parallel to create a corridor where large volumes of water are used to provide emergency decontamination of a large number of casualties.
Contamination Reduction Zone
At a hazardous waste site, decontamination facilities should be located in the Contamination Reduction Zone (CRZ), i.e., the area between the Exclusion Zone (the contaminated area) and the Support Zone (the clean area) as shown in 3.
